What Therapy Feels Like

Therapy is a space where you can finally set down the weight you’ve been carrying — the worry, self-doubt, lost sense of self, and even money stress. At Mindful Muse, sessions are one-on-one and are designed to meet you exactly where you are, while helping you move toward where you want to be.

What Therapy Looks Like

01. Length:
We’ll meet weekly or biweekly for 45–60 minutes, depending on your needs — something we’ll decide together.

02. Where we’ll meet:
Sessions are held virtually through a HIPAA-secure video platform, so you can access support from the comfort and privacy of your own space.

03. Insurance:
I am currently paneled with Horizon Blue Cross Blue Shield, Aetna, Cigna, and Optum/United Healthcare

04. Self-Pay:
I also offer self-pay options for those who prefer more flexibility and privacy outside of using insurance.

Community Access Program

Therapy should not feel out of reach.

The Community Access Program was created for adults who are ready to engage in therapy but are experiencing financial barriers to care.

A limited number of reduced-cost therapy spaces are available to help make support more accessible during difficult seasons of life.

How It Works

  • Two Community Access Program spaces are available at a time.

  • Accepted participants receive up to three months of free therapy on a biweekly basis.

  • Before the program ends, we'll discuss options for continued support moving forward.

  • If all spaces are filled, applicants may join the waitlist and will be contacted when an opening becomes available.

Eligibility

You may be a good fit if financial circumstances are creating a barrier to therapy, including:

• Low or fixed income

• Unemployment or underemployment

• Disability or limited benefits

• Lack of insurance coverage

• Significant financial hardship

Eligibility is determined through conversation rather than documentation. This program is built on mutual trust, honesty, and transparency.
